Product Description

Mycept 500 Tablet belongs to a group of medicines called immunosuppressants. It is used with other medicines to prevent your body from rejecting an organ (such as a kidney, heart, or liver) after a transplant. It works by suppressing your bodys immune system so that it does not attack the new organ.

The amount of Mycept 500 Tablet you take and how often you take it depends on the type of transplant you have. Follow your doctors instructions on this. Take it on an empty stomach, at least 1 hour before or 2 hours after a meal, unless your doctor suggest otherwise. Swallow it as a whole, do not crush, chew, or break it. Take the medicine regularly to get maximum benefit and keep taking it even when you feel well. The treatment will continue for as long as you need it to prevent rejection.

The most common side effects of this medicine include n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, stomach pain, headache, high blood pressure, infections (viral, fungal, bacterial), and changes in the number of white blood cells amongst others. You may catch more infections than usual as medicine suppresses the immune system. There is also an increased risk of developing some cancers for this reason. To reduce your risk of skin cancer, limit your exposure to the sun and use sunscreen. There is a long list of potential side effects of this medicine. You should ask your doctor about them and what signs to look out for because some of them can be serious and need urgent medical attention.

Mycept 500 Tablet can cause birth defects and abortion so do not take it if you are pregnant, planning to become pregnant, or breastfeeding. You should talk to your doctor before taking this medicine if you have any signs of infection or if you have any unexpected bruising or bleeding. You should also let your healthcare team know all other medicines you are taking as they may affect, or be affected by, this medicine. You will have regular tests to check for any changes in the number of your blood cells and the amount of sugar and cholesterol in your blood.



How Does MYCEPT 500 Work?

MYCEPT 500 Tablet functions as an immunosuppressant. Its active ingredient, Mycophenolate mofetil, helps reduce the activity of the immune system. This action lowers the likelihood of your body rejecting a transplanted organ such as the kidney, heart, or liver, thereby supporting the long-term health of your new organ.


Proper Usage and Dosage Guidelines

MYCEPT 500 should always be taken exactly as prescribed by your physician, usually by mouth with water. Do not alter the dose or discontinue use without consulting your doctor. Regular monitoring during therapy is essential to ensure your safety and the effectiveness of the medication.


Safety and Contraindications

This medicine is not suitable for use during pregnancy unless specifically directed by your doctor. It is also contraindicated for individuals with hypersensitivity to Mycophenolate. Precautions should be observed due to the increased risk of infections and other potential side effects.

FAQs of Mycept 500 Tablet:


Q: What is MYCEPT 500 Tablet used for?

A: MYCEPT 500 Tablet is mainly used to prevent organ rejection in adults who have undergone kidney, heart, or liver transplantation. It helps suppress the immune system to avoid attacks on the transplanted organ.

Q: How should MYCEPT 500 be taken for best results?

A: You should take MYCEPT 500 Tablet orally as directed by your healthcare provider, usually twice daily. Always follow your doctors exact instructions for dosage and timing to ensure maximum benefit and minimize risk.

Q: What are the possible side effects of MYCEPT 500?

A: Common side effects include nausea, diarrhea, leukopenia (low white blood cell count), and an increased risk of infection. If you notice any severe symptoms or signs of allergic reaction, contact your doctor promptly.

Q: When is MYCEPT 500 contraindicated or unsafe to use?

A: MYCEPT 500 should not be used during pregnancy unless prescribed by your doctor, or if you have a known hypersensitivity to Mycophenolate. Consult your physician about other medical conditions before starting treatment.

Q: Where should MYCEPT 500 Tablet be stored?

A: Store MYCEPT 500 below 25C, protected from moisture and light. Keep the tablets in their original packaging and out of reach of children.

Q: What regular monitoring is recommended during MYCEPT 500 therapy?

A: Routine blood tests and clinical checkups are necessary while using MYCEPT 500 to monitor your blood cell counts and to detect any potential side effects early.

Q: What is the prescribed dose and who determines it?

A: The dosage is individualized and determined by your physician based on your medical condition, type of transplant, and response to treatment. Never self-adjust the dose without consulting your healthcare provider.
